Oresky & Associates, PLLC., New York Accident Attorneys Win $3.25 Million for Drywall Taper Injured in Scaffold Fall

A drywall taper, working on a scaffold, fell and seriously injured his shoulder and back when he lost his balance and fell off a baker’s scaffold. The scaffold was put together without necessary guard rails. Drywall work can be dangerous, and contractors sometimes skimp on worker safety.

Construction Jobs Amongst the Most Dangerous

Drywall work is no exception. In addition to the dangers of working high off the ground, drywall work involves physical lifting, the operation of heavy construction equipment, breathing dust from sanding and cutting, amongst other hazards. Tapers, painters, and all those working in construction are entitled to the protection of New York State’s Labor Law. They Argued That It Was His Fault

The owner and contractor even argued that the taper’s injuries were entirely his fault. Do not be confused when a contractor tries this kind of argument. It happens all the time, but the law is clear that even where a worker does something that may have made a bad situation worse, the building owner and contractor are usually responsible whenever proper safety equipment is not provided.
